src: android: exif: Set the class byte ordering

The exif object sets the byte ordering on construction, and then
during later calls re-states the byte ordering when setting values.

It could be argued that this ordering should already be known to the exif
library and is redundant, but even so we must provide it.

Ensure we are consistent in always using the same byte ordering by setting
a private class member to re-use a single value.
